I'm going to assume you mean computer network.

The first thing you need is multiple computers.

You can have a small network of computers all connected to the same router and set up to share with each other.

If you want to get bigger you need at least one server with server OS installed.

There is of course the various routers needed and usually an internet connection controlled by the server.

What is the importance of data modeling?

A data model is a (relatively) simple abstraction of a complex real-world data environment. Database designers use data models to communicate with applications programmers and end users. The basic data-modeling components are entities, attributes, relationships, and constraints. Business rules are used to identify and define the basic modeling components within a specific real-world environment.


What is the importance of fault tolerance in network?

Fault tolerance refers to the ability of a computer network to continue operating properly in the event that one of its components fail. Fault tolerance is therefore important in any network.
